Job description

The Lead Line Cook oversees daily kitchen operations on the line, ensuring food is prepared efficiently, consistently, and to the highest quality standards. This role supports kitchen leadership by supervising line staff, maintaining organization during service, and upholding food safety and cleanliness standards in a fast-paced environment.

Work Environment

  • Fast-paced kitchen setting with high heat and noise levels
  • Requires standing for long periods and lifting up to 50 lbs.
  • Flexible schedule, including nights, weekends, and holidays
